Description

Ransom is a game of strategic negotiation and cunning deals, where 2 to 6 players compete to build their city. With easy-to-learn rules, this 45-minute game is perfect for a fun night in with friends. Designed by Philip O'Neill and first published in 1994, Ransom combines auction, memory, and trading mechanics to create a thrilling experience. As players take turns, they'll need to decide whether to purchase cards outright or auction them off to the group, all while negotiating with others to secure the best deals. With categories like abstract strategy, bluffing, and economic gameplay, Ransom requires a mix of skill and luck to come out on top. The game's focus on negotiation and trading makes it a cutthroat yet entertaining experience, where only the most cunning players will succeed.
